NCBI Summary for Hsd3b5
catalyzes the conversion of delta 5-3 beta-hydroxysteroids to delta 4-3-ketosteroids in steroid hormone biosynthesis [RGD, Feb 2006]
UniProt Comments for Hsd3b5
HSD3B5: The 3-beta-HSD enzymatic system plays a crucial role in the biosynthesis of all classes of hormonal steroids. HSD V can only catalyze the conversion of dihydrotestosterone to 5 alpha- androstanediol in the presence of the cofactor NADPH. Does not function as a isomerase. Belongs to the 3-beta-HSD family.
Protein type: Membrane protein, integral; Mitochondrial; Oxidoreductase; EC 1.1.1.-
Cellular Component: endoplasmic reticulum membrane; integral to membrane; intracellular membrane-bound organelle; mitochondrial membrane
Molecular Function: 3-beta-hydroxy-delta5-steroid dehydrogenase activity; NAD binding; steroid binding; steroid dehydrogenase activity
Biological Process: progesterone metabolic process; regulation of steroid biosynthetic process; steroid biosynthetic process
